Useful shortcuts for vi editor

Monday, 11 April 2011

HTML kodları üzerinde CSS sınıfları oluşturma


Daha önce .css uzantılı dosyamızı HTML olarak oluşturduğumuz web sayfamıza yüklemiştik. Bu yazıda ise direk HTML kodları üzerinde CSS sınıfı oluşturup, sayfa içinde kullanacağız. 

<!--html’de css dosyası kullanımı-->
<html>
 <head>
<style type="text/css"> <!-- css sınıfı oluşturma -->
.links{
color:#2F4F4F;
font-family:"Times New Roman",Georgia,Serif;
font-style:italic
}
</style>
</head>
 <body>
  <p>Sayın ziyaretçi, <a class="links" href="baglanti.html" text>Lütfen linke tıklayınız. </a></p> <!--link oluşturma-->
 </body>
</html>

Yukarıdaki görüldüğü üzere, .links css tipinde bir tema tanımladık. Daha sonra bu css tipini link verirken kullandık.

Sonuçta, ister internal (içten) ister external (dıştan-dosyadan) olarak tasarladığınız CSS sınıflarını kullanabilirsiniz. Hepinize mutlu günler dilerim. J

Sunday, 10 April 2011

ASP.NET’de Javascript pop-up mesajı verme ve kullanıcıyı yönlendirme


ASP.NET’de kullanıcı giriş sayfasından (login page) sistemimize giren kullanıcıya javascript yardımıyla mesaj verebilir ve kullanıcıyı ana sayfamıza veya istediğimiz sayfaya yönlendirebiliriz.

Bunun için Visual Studio yardımıyla oluşturduğumuz aspx.cs uzantılı sınıfımıza aşağıdaki kodları eklersek istediğimiz gerçekleşmiş olur.

//javascript mesaj ve yönlendirme
Response.Write("<script language='javascript'>window.alert('Girişiniz onaylanmıştır.'); window.location.href='Anasayfa.aspx';</script>");

Yukarıdaki kod dizininden anlaşılacağı gibi; window.alert fonksiyonu ile pop-up mesajı verdik ve window.location.href komutu ile Anasayfa.aspx sayfasına kullanıcıyı yönlendirdik.

Hepinize sabırlı ve verimli kodlamalar dilerim! J

Saturday, 9 April 2011

Internet Diploma

When I was searching about IT, I saw something so interesting that I decided to share with you.

If you want to be Internet Surfer with a certificate, you can get the internet diploma which is free.

My diploma: Alper's Diploma

Link is this: Internet Diploma

Take care of yourself, guys! J

Friday, 8 April 2011

ADSL Modem switch/hub olarak kullanılabilir mi?


Bir iş görüşmesinde bu soruyla karşılaşmıştım. Olabileceğini düşünmüştüm fakat tam olarak bilmediğim için araştırmak istedim.

Bu sorunun cevabı evetmiş. Ethernet çıkışı sayısına bağlı olarak switch veya hub olarak kullanabilinirmiş. Yalnız bunu yaparken iç ağdaki IP çakışmasını önlemek için DHCP Server’ı modem ayarlarından kapatmak gerekiyormuş.

Bu yazımdan anlaşılacağı gibi ayrıntılı bilgilere ulaşmak için bence bu tür işlerle profesyonel olarak uğraşmak lazım. Sağlıcakla kalın J

Thursday, 7 April 2011

Excel’de link oluşturma

Bu yazımızda Excel’de nasıl web sitemize bağlantı (link) oluştururuz ona bakacağız.



Resimlerde gördüğünüz gibi link oluşturma oldukça basit.


Tekrar buluşmak dileğiyle! J

Wednesday, 6 April 2011

Winforms Uygulamaları

Masaüstünde çalışan Winforms uygulamalar ile arada bir ilgileniyorum. Bunların bazılarını aozsoyler.110mb.com adresinde bulabilir ve bilgisayarınıza indirip, deneyebilirsiniz. Winforms ile ilgilenenler, kafalarına takılan bir şeyler olanlar varsa elimden geldiğince yardımcı olabilirim.

Herkese iyi çalışmalar. J

ASP.NET’de Türkçe karakter sorunu çözümü


ASP.NET’de web sayfamızda yaşanan Türkçe karakter sorununu web.config dosyasında çözebiliriz.

Bunun için ASP.NET solution dosyamızda bulunan web.config’de olan system.web bloğunun içine aşağıdaki kodları eklersek bu sorundan kurtulmuş oluruz.

<!--Türkçe karakter sorunu için-->
             <globalization requestEncoding="iso-8859-9" responseEncoding="iso-8859-9" culture="tr-TR" uiCulture="tr" fileEncoding="iso-8859-9"/>

Hepinize sabırlı ve verimli kodlamalar dilerim! J

Tuesday, 5 April 2011

CSS’de Anchor Pseudo-sınıfları ile linklerin altını çizme

CSS’de Pseudo sınıflarının Anchor <a> etiketine ait olanlarını daha önceki yazımızda incelemiştik. 

Şimdi bu sınıfları kullanılarak standart olarak linklerin altını çizen html kodlarının görünümünü nasıl değiştireceğimize bakacağız. Yani linklerimizin altı artık istediğimiz zaman çizili olacak. J

Daha önceki yazımızda kullandığımız ornek.css dosyasına bir güncelleme yapacağız.

/*links isimli css sınıfı – linklerin gösteriminde kullanılacak */
.links
{
color:#2F4F4F;
text-decoration:none; /*linkler her zaman altı çizili oluyor bunu önlemek için yapıldı */
}

/* a etiketli psuedo kodları */
a:hover {text-decoration:underline} /* ziyaret edilmeyen link – üzerine geldiğinde altını çiz*/
a:active {color:#0000FF/* seçili link */

Yorum satırlarından anlaşılacağı gibi linklerin her zaman altının çizilmesini önledik şöyle; psuedo kodları ile yaptığımız yalnızca linklerin üzerine gelindiğinde yazının altını çiz komutu verdik.

Şimdi bu yazdığımız css dosyasını web sitemizde nasıl kullanacağımıza bakalım.


<!--html’de css dosyası kullanımı-->
<html>
 <head>
  <link rel="stylesheet" type="text/css" href="ornek.css" /> <!--css dosyasını sayfaya yükleme-->
</head>
 <body>
  <p>Sayın ziyaretçi, <a class="links" href="baglanti.html" >Lütfen linke tıklayınız. </a></p> <!--link oluşturma-->
 </body>
</html>

Bu yazımızda CSS ile linklerin kontrolünü elimize aldık. Siz de CSS (Cascading Style Sheets) sınıfları ile dinamik web sitesi temaları geliştirebilirsiniz. Hepinize mutlu günler dilerim.
J

Monday, 4 April 2011

Bir Öğüt

Yine televizyonda rast geldiğim bir programda Mümin Sekman’ın bir sözü beni etkilemedi desem yalan olur. Başarıya giden yolda eminim sloganınız olacaktır. 

“ Bu işi sizle, sizsiz veya size rağmen başaracağım.”

Gerçekten başarıya inanmış kişiler için söylenmiş bir söz bence. Başarılı ve esen kalın efem. J